# Connections

export const m_runner = "Maia runner";

export const maia = "Maia";

The **Connections** tab in your [Project](/docs/guides/projects) is a central location for creating and managing all aspects of a connection to an external service.

The entire connection is stored as a reusable, named object. The connection object includes all the configuration that is required to connect to a specific service. This may include a URL, username, secret, etc. Once created on the **Connections** tab, the object is then available for you to select in any place where you need a connection to that service, for example from within a component that queries that service. This means:

* The URL, username, and credentials all travel together in one place.
* The same connection configuration can be referenced across multiple components and pipelines.
* Changing a credential on the **Connections** tab updates it everywhere it's used; no pipeline edits are required.
* You can use a "test connection" endpoint to test your connections on an environment as part of your CI/CD process.

Each connection object connects to a single provider, but you can have multiple connection objects that connect to the same provider (for example, if you wish to connect with different usernames due to differing privilege levels).

## Manage connections

The **Connections** tab lists every connection available to the project. The following details are shown:

* Name
* Description (optional)
* Provider (also showing the authorization type: Username & Password, OAuth, etc.)
* Created on (date and time)

On this screen you can perform the following actions:

* Use the **Search** box to search for a specific connection by name.
* Click **Add** to [add a connection](#add-a-connection).
* Click the three dots **...** next to the connection to access a menu of actions you can take to manage that connection:
  * Edit
  * Delete

<Warning>
  - Editing or deleting a connection object automatically affects every component that uses that connection and may cause pipelines to fail.
  - A deleted connection can't be recovered.
</Warning>

## Add a connection

1. Click **Add** on the **Connections** tab.

   <Note>
     You can also create a new connection when configuring a component, as part of setting the component's **Connection** property.
   </Note>

2. Select the service provider you want to connect to.

   * To create a simple secret (for example, to store a simple key or token), select **Generic secret** as the provider. See [Generic secrets](#generic-secrets), below, for details.
   * For some service providers (for example, Salesforce), you see two provider options: the standard connections variant and a legacy variant that uses the old credential model. We recommend you always use the standard variant for all new connections.

3. Click **Continue**.

4. On the following screen, enter the details of the connection.

   * **Name:** Enter an appropriate name for the connection object. This name is used to reference this connection in pipelines, and cannot be changed after creation. The name may only contain letters, numbers, underscores, single spaces, parentheses, and hyphens. Any whitespace added to the start or end of the name is automatically trimmed.
   * **Provider:** This displays the provider selected on the previous screen and can't be changed here. (Not required for a **Generic secret**.)
   * **Authentication type:** Select an authentication type (for example, `API Key`, `OAuth 2.0 Authorization Code`) from the drop-down. The drop-down only shows authentication types supported by the provider. (Not required for a **Generic secret**.)
   * **Description:** Optionally enter a brief description to help you identify the purpose of the connection. Maximum 255 characters.

5. Enter the **Values** for the connection. These values vary depending on the **Provider** and the **Authentication type**. For an OAuth type, see [Authenticate an OAuth connection](#authenticate-an-oauth-connection), below.

   You need to provide **Default values** and/or environment-specific values. Read [Understanding environment defaults](#understanding-environment-defaults), below, to learn how default and environment-specific values interact. The exact values you need to create depend on the connection type. For details, select your connection type from the tabs below.

## Authenticate an OAuth connection

If a connection uses OAuth 2.0 for authentication, it must be authorized through the service provider's own portal. The exact mechanism depends on the service provider. Follow this process to authorize an OAuth.

1. Click **Authorize**.
2. A new browser tab opens, connecting you to the third party. Log in to your account, and complete the connection (e.g. in Google, click **Allow**). Upon success, this browser tab closes.

Your new OAuth connection is ready for use with corresponding third-party connectors.

### Microsoft Dynamics 365

The account you use to authorize the OAuth connection to Microsoft Dynamics 365 must have at least the Basic (also known as User) access level and Read privileges. For more information, read the Microsoft Dynamics 365 [Security roles](https://learn.microsoft.com/en-us/dynamics365/customerengagement/on-premises/admin/security-roles-privileges) documentation.

To create an OAuth connection for Microsoft Dynamics 365, you need:

* Your Microsoft Dynamics 365 organization URL. This is the first part of the URL shown when you log in to Microsoft Dynamics 365, for example `https://companyname.crm11.dynamics.com`.
* Your Microsoft Dynamics 365 edition.

### Microsoft Dynamics CRM

To create an OAuth connection for Microsoft Dynamics CRM, you need:

* Your client ID and client secret. These are created when you register an app. For more information, read the Microsoft [Register an app](https://learn.microsoft.com/en-us/power-apps/developer/data-platform/walkthrough-register-app-azure-active-directory) tutorial.
* Your Microsoft Dynamics CRM URL. This is the first part of the URL shown when you log in to Microsoft Dynamics 365, for example `https://companyname.crm11.dynamics.com`.
* Your Azure tenant ID. To find this, read the Microsoft [Find tenant ID through the Microsoft Entra admin center](https://learn.microsoft.com/en-us/entra/fundamentals/how-to-find-tenant) documentation.
* Your CRM version.

### Microsoft SharePoint

To create an OAuth connection for Microsoft SharePoint, you need your SharePoint root URL, for example `https://companyname.sharepoint.com`.

### Create a generic secret - Hybrid SaaS

In a **Matillion Hybrid SaaS** deployment model, you store secrets in AWS Secrets Manager, Azure Key Vault, or Google Cloud Secret Manager in your own cloud infrastructure. When you [created the {m_runner}](/docs/guides/create-a-runner), you should have identified which secrets managers or key vaults it has access to.

If you're using an [Azure {m_runner}](/docs/guides/create-a-runner), you can store secrets in any Azure key vault that your {m_runner} has access to. When you add a new secret definition, you can choose which of your key vaults the secret is stored in.

The {maia} secret definition doesn't hold the secret directly. Instead, it's simply a pointer to the appropriate secret in your own secrets manager/key vault. Before you create this "pointer", you must first create the secret for it to point to. For details, read [Secrets and secret definitions](/docs/guides/secrets-and-secret-definitions).

## Understanding environment defaults

Each connection should be given default values for the connection credentials. Default values are a fallback for all environments that have defaults enabled. You can then add specific overrides for each environment as needed. Pipelines will fail in any environment that lacks either a default or an override.

As you can add default values **and** specific overrides, it's important to understand how they interact, and which credentials an environment uses.

* If you only fill in the defaults for the connection, you can use that connection in **any** environment in the project. Every environment that uses the connection uses the default credentials.
* If you don't fill in the defaults for the connection, you can **only** use the connection in environments that you have specified overrides for. The environment uses the override credentials.
* If you fill in the defaults for the connection and **also** fill in some environmental overrides, you can use that connection in **any** environment. Every environment that you have specified overrides for uses the override credentials. Every other environment uses the default credentials.
* If you don't fill in the defaults for the connection, and don't associate the connection with any environment you have specified overrides for, the connection then becomes essentially dormant, not used or usable by any environment.

You can edit the connection at any time after creation to change the specified environment defaults. You may need to do this after creating a new environment that requires different defaults, for example.

## Using a connection in a pipeline

Components that support connection objects have a property labeled **Connection**. This provides a drop-down list of connections for you to select from. Select the connection you require. No additional configuration of the connection is required in the component. If the required connection doesn't yet exist, you can create it here.

A special value, `[Legacy connection]`, reveals additional properties in the component (for example, **Username** and **Password**) that you can use to configure the connection directly in the component instead of using a connection object. This is primarily in place to maintain compatibility with older versions of {maia} which didn't use the connection object mechanism, but it's also available for use in new pipelines if you prefer this method.

<Note>
  Any existing pipelines built with connections configured directly in the components continue to work seamlessly, using the `[Legacy connection]` options by default. There is no need for you to convert existing pipelines to use new connections objects.

  We do recommend that you use connection objects for new pipelines, and convert your legacy pipelines to use them if possible, to benefit from the improved connection management options they provide.

  You are not forced to convert, however, as the `[Legacy connections]` option is always available.
</Note>
